cover.png  

Thold 屬於 Cacti 的其中一項 Plugin,是將讓 Cacti 有主動提供告警功能。

在管理設定好門檻值之後,若狀態不在這個範圍內就視為設備異常,

會發出 Alert 告警給相關管理者,不需要人工隨時監控設備狀態。

首先相同要準備已經安裝好的 Cacti Server 和下載好的 Thold Plugins

再接著以下的步驟進行安裝。

 

第 1 步驟

開啟 WinSCP 軟體後,將 thold-v0.5.0.tgz 上傳至 /var/www/html/cacti/plugins 底下。

a1.png  

第 2 步驟

切換 /var/www/html/cacti/plugins 底下將 thold-v0.5.0.tgz 其解壓縮。

[root@cacti ~]# cd /var/www/html/cacti/plugins '切換目錄

[root@cacti plugins]# tar -zxvf thold-v0.5.0.tgz '解壓縮

b1.png  

第 3 步驟

開啟 Cacti 的 Web 介面,點選 console / Configuration / Plugin Management。

c1.png  

第 4 步驟

點選藍色往下的按鈕進行 Install Plugin。

d1.png  

第 5 步驟

點選綠色往右的按鈕進行 Enable Plugin。

e1.png  

第 6 步驟

在左邊 Menu 的部份會新增兩筆選項,一為 Notification Lists,二為 Thresholds。

Notification Lists:設定 Alert Mail 人員群組名單。

Thresholds:設定設備門檻值。

f1.png  

第 7 步驟

我們先點選 Notification Lists,再點選 Add,進行新增 Alert Mail 人員群組。

Name:MIS(自訂)

Description:MIS(自訂)

Email Addresses:輸入 Email(自訂)

g1.png

g2.png  

第 8 步驟

點選 Thresholds,再點選 Add,進行新增門檻設定值。

h1.png  

我們試著先做 Router 的網路流量門檻設定,

Host:CiscoRouter254

Graph:Traffic - Fa0/0

Data Source:traffic_in

h2.png  

第 9 步驟

Threshold Name:(自訂) '可自行決定是否修正較明瞭的名稱

Threshold Enabled:啟用 '是否需要啟用此 Threshold

Weekend Exemption:不啟用 '週末是否發 Alert

Disable Restoration Email:不啟用 '回歸正常時是否不發 Alert

Threshold Type:High/Low Values '判斷門檻的方式

Re-Alert Cycle:Every Hour '重複發出告警的時間

i1.png  

以下分為 Warning、Alert 的 High/Low Setting。

High Threshold:2(小弟固定設定小) '最高上限值

Low Threshold:0 '最低下限值

Breach Duration:5 min '非門檻範圍內持續5分鐘都在, 會發Alert

i2.png  

Data Type:Exact Value '資料回傳值

Warning Notification List:MIS 'Warning 的收信人

Alert Notification List:MIS 'Alert 的收信人

Alert Emails:空白 '不在群組內的收信人

Warning Emails:空白 '不在群組內的收信人

i3.png  

第 10 步驟

如果有多台設備要依上面步驟設定可能會忙死,

所以可以我們先設定 Thresholds Templates 再直接套用,會方便許多。

點選 Thresholds Templates,再點選 Add。

j1.png  

Data Template:Cisco Router - 5 Min

Data Source:5min_cpu

j2.png  

設定值可參照第9步驟,確定後點選 Save。

第 11 步驟

點選 console / Management / Devices 下某台設備,

再點選 Create Graphs for this Host,再點選 Auto-create thresholds。

k1.png  

k2.png

此時在最上方會出現設定成功的字樣。

再回到 Thresholds,就會看到已經新增成功囉!

k3.png  

k4.png

如果發生有超過 Thold 時會顯示為紅色,並且 Alert Mail 到你所指定的 Mail。

k5.png

k6.png  

第 12 步驟

Thold 有提供當 Device 失連時會發 Alert Mail,但我們需先自行填寫 Email。

點選 console / configuration / Settings,再點選 Thresholds,

找到下方 Emailing Options,確認 Dead Hosts Notifications 為勾選狀態。

Dead Host Notifications Email 的部份再請各位填寫,

下方其它選項則是 Alert Mail 的格式,有需要再自行修正。

m1.png  

若設定無誤,Alert Mail 顯示如下圖。

m2.png

m3.png  

其它為 Thresholds 的詳細設定,例如:是否停用所有 Thold、啟用 Log…等,

我對其它設定還不是非常瞭解就先不講解,以免誤導各位。

 

參考網站: 

安裝使用thold模組提供cacti主動告警功能

史奔福安裝文 - Cacti thold plgins 系統警戒設定工具

 

arrow
arrow
    全站熱搜

    EdisonChang 發表在 痞客邦 留言(0) 人氣()